Construction Site Land Clearing in Marietta, GA
Construction site land clearing services involve removing trees, shrubs, debris, and other obstacles to prepare a property for development or landscaping projects. These services are suitable for a variety of projects, including building new homes, commercial structures, driveways, or outdoor spaces. Property owners typically seek land clearing to create a level, open area that meets zoning requirements and provides a safe, workable foundation for construction activities.
Before requesting land clearing, property owners should understand the scope of the work needed, including the size of the area to be cleared and any specific vegetation or obstacles that require removal. It is also helpful to consider whether permits or environmental regulations apply to the project. Clear communication about the property’s boundaries, existing structures, and desired outcomes can ensure the land clearing process aligns with project goals.

Common Construction Site Land Clearing Jobs
Residential land clearing - prepares yards for new landscaping or construction projects.
Commercial site clearing - removes trees, debris, and obstacles for building development.
Tree and brush removal - clears overgrown vegetation to improve property safety and appearance.
Lot leveling and grading - creates a stable, even surface for construction or landscaping.
Storm debris removal - clears fallen trees and debris after severe weather events.
Vegetation removal for renovations - clears existing growth to facilitate property upgrades or expansions.
Construction Site Land Clearing Questions
What is land clearing for construction sites? Land clearing involves removing trees, brush, and debris to prepare a property for building or development projects.
Why is site preparation important before construction? Proper site preparation ensures a stable foundation, reduces future issues, and helps meet zoning and safety requirements.
What equipment is typically used for land clearing? Heavy machinery like bulldozers, excavators, and skid-steer loaders are commonly used to efficiently clear and level the land.
Are there environmental considerations for land clearing? Yes, it’s important to manage debris properly and minimize disturbance to surrounding areas during the clearing process.
